
Minnesota United FC vs. Portland Timbers Preview
May 17, 2024 - Major League Soccer (MLS)
Minnesota United FC News Release
GOLDEN VALLEY, Minn. - Minnesota United this weekend plays its second game of the week, this time hosting the Portland Timbers on Saturday night. On Wednesday, MNUFC played to a 2-2 draw at home against one of the better teams in the Western Conference so far in 2024, the LA Galaxy. Bongokuhle Hlongwane scored the opening goal for the Loons before Kervin Arriaga netted the equalizer late into the match.
Ahead of Saturday night's contest, Minnesota United holds an unbeaten streak at home against the Timbers dating back to 2017 - MNUFC's inaugural season in MLS. That unbeaten run at home includes five wins and one draw between both TCF Bank Stadium and Allianz Field regular-season matches. The Loons are currently riding a four-game unbeaten streak in regular-season action, with three wins and a draw across the past four matches.
The Portland Timbers enter Saturday's fixture capturing a 4-2 come-from-behind victory at home against the San Jose Earthquakes. Prior to that win on Wednesday, the Timbers side has lost three consecutive games in a row. It has been an up-and-down season for Portland, with the club having gone through two three-game losing streaks and a three-game streak of only draws in between. New head coach Phil Neville hopes to start a run of wins as the Oregon side faces an upward-trending Minnesota squad at Allianz Field.
